Jeevan Shiksha was started in 2017 to work with marginalised communities in Assam and Uttarakhand. In Assam, we partner with Adivasi tea garden communities. In Uttarakhand, we support the Van Gujjar community — many of whom now live in settlements without proper access to healthcare and education.


Our work began with community libraries and has grown to include mental health, livelihoods, menstrual & maternal health, nature education, and access to government services.

Vision, Mission & Values

Vision

A collective understanding and exploration of life without division.

Mission

To develop and implement pedagogy of processes in collaboration with community, especially children and youth, to enhance mutual understanding and build a repository of knowledge.

Values
Harmony
Integrity
Diversity
Honesty
